Had A Fracture Of Metacarpal Bones. After Removing Cast Hands Still Swollen, Painful. Suggestions?

Hi, Almost 21 days before (19th Aug 2012), due to a very misdirected left punch (in sheer anger) on the wall, I broke my 5th Metacarpal bones almost near the base ( near to wrist ). as per orthopedic surgeon. The doctor didnt think i would need surgery though they did indicate that a little mount will remain after bone healing , but it wont effect my normal working Now today i have remove the cast, and as per doctor, I can do, infact , I should resume all the previous activites I was doing before. But Now my hand has swollen , and I also feel the pain around my (semi) healed bones.

Pain Medicine & Palliative Care Specialist 's  Response
Hi,
The pain you are feeling would be normal in the immediate period after removing the cast as you will be moving your hand more than you have been able to for quite some time. It will have stiffened up so even normal activities may be painful initially.
I suggest you keep your hand moving as much as possible. Take paracetamol and ibuprofen for the pain. You should improve over the next week.
